A Virtual University for Small States of the Commonwealth (VUSSC)

Abstract
The Commonwealth Ministers of Education, at their meeting in Halifax, November 2000, directed The
Commonwealth of Learning (COL) to develop a proposal for a virtual university to particularly serve the
small states of the Commonwealth, using existing structures and capacity. (See Appendix A for a list of
the small states of the Commonwealth as defined by the Commonwealth Secretariat.) Recommendations
will be presented at the meeting of Commonwealth Ministers of Education in 2003.
The President of COL established a Technical Advisory Committee (TAC) to assist with the process of
developing the recommendations. The TAC is comprised of regional representatives from small nations in
the Commonwealth plus representatives of various Commonwealth organisations selected on the basis of
their direct interest in, and relevance to, the development of information and communications
technologies (ICTs) and higher education throughout the Commonwealth. The COL President is chair of
the Committee and is assisted by a senior consultant and several members of the COL staff. The names of
the participants are listed in Appendix B.
Penultimate recommendations were presented to a Committee of Education Ministers in March 2003 at
a consultation hosted by the Seychelles Minister of Education. The names of the Ministers that
participated in this Consultation are listed in the communiqué attached as Appendix C.
